Hello, I am using Estuary on Kodi Matrix and I added the white icon studio addon but there is one that is not in the textures.xbt file so I would to know how to add one ?

Thanks
(2021-03-31, 19:17)Bungee_G Wrote: [ -> ]Hello, I am using Estuary on Kodi Matrix and I added the white icon studio addon but there is one that is not in the textures.xbt file so I would to know how to add one ?

Thanks
Submit your additions here: https://github.com/XBMC-Addons/resource....dios.white

BTW no need to get involved with git, you can drag and drop your logos and create a commit through the web interface.

And what if I extract the Textures.xbt file then I add my png file then I compile the folder into a new Textures.xbt files ?
you can extract the Textures.xbt and just use the images from folder (delete Textures.xbt from folder) 
Kodi\addons\resource.images.studios.white\resources







not sure if adding to the Kodi\addons\resource.images.studios.white\resources folder will work it works with the media folder
